How to Plant Organic Japanese Long Blue Cucumber Seeds 100pcs:

1. Prepare a suitable planting pot or select a spot in your garden with good drainage and sunlight.
2. Sow the seeds about 1 inch deep into the soil.
3. Maintain a distance of about 18 inches between each seed.
4. Water the seeds lightly but regularly, ensuring the soil remains moist.
5. Monitor the growth and enjoy watching your cucumbers flourish.

Planting Essentials:

  • Planting Season: Best grown in the summer.
  • Germination Rate: High germination rate if the soil is well-drained and warm.
  • Grown Plant Size: Can grow up to 6 feet tall, with cucumbers reaching up to 1 foot in length.
  • Time to Maturity: Typically matures in about 60-75 days after planting.
  • Soil Type: Prefers fertile and well-drained soil with a pH of 6.0 to 6.5.
  • Watering: Requires regular watering especially during dry periods.
  • Sunlight: Thrives in full sun exposure.
  • Uses: Great for eating fresh, pickling, or adding to salads.
  • Deer Resistance: Deer typically avoid cucumber plants.
  • Pest and Disease Resistance: Resistant to most common pests and diseases. However, it’s important to monitor for signs of cucumber beetles, aphids, and powdery mildew.
  • Spacing Requirements: Space plants about 18 inches apart.
  • Companion Plants: Works well with corn, beans, sunflowers, and radishes.
  • Harvesting Instructions: Harvest when the cucumbers reach about a foot long. Be careful not to let them get too large as they can become bitter.
